Lines Matching refs:execute_data
25 static zend_observer_fcall_handlers observer_fcall_init(zend_execute_data *execute_data);
27 static int observer_show_opcode_in_user_handler(zend_execute_data *execute_data) in observer_show_opcode_in_user_handler() argument
63 static void observer_show_opcode(zend_execute_data *execute_data) in observer_show_opcode() argument
71 static inline void assert_observer_opline(zend_execute_data *execute_data) { in assert_observer_opline() argument
77 static void observer_begin(zend_execute_data *execute_data) in observer_begin() argument
79 assert_observer_opline(execute_data); in observer_begin()
85 if (execute_data->func && execute_data->func->common.function_name) { in observer_begin()
86 if (execute_data->func->common.scope) { in observer_begin()
87 …* ZT_G(observer_nesting_depth), "", ZSTR_VAL(execute_data->func->common.scope->name), ZSTR_VAL(exe… in observer_begin()
89 …php_printf("%*s<%s>\n", 2 * ZT_G(observer_nesting_depth), "", ZSTR_VAL(execute_data->func->common.… in observer_begin()
92 …php_printf("%*s<file '%s'>\n", 2 * ZT_G(observer_nesting_depth), "", ZSTR_VAL(execute_data->func->… in observer_begin()
95 observer_show_opcode(execute_data); in observer_begin()
122 static void observer_end(zend_execute_data *execute_data, zval *retval) in observer_end() argument
124 assert_observer_opline(execute_data); in observer_end()
133 observer_show_opcode(execute_data); in observer_end()
135 if (execute_data->func && execute_data->func->common.function_name) { in observer_end()
138 if (execute_data->func->common.scope) { in observer_end()
139 …* ZT_G(observer_nesting_depth), "", ZSTR_VAL(execute_data->func->common.scope->name), ZSTR_VAL(exe… in observer_end()
141 …php_printf("%*s</%s%s>\n", 2 * ZT_G(observer_nesting_depth), "", ZSTR_VAL(execute_data->func->comm… in observer_end()
145 …php_printf("%*s</file '%s'>\n", 2 * ZT_G(observer_nesting_depth), "", ZSTR_VAL(execute_data->func-… in observer_end()
162 static void observer_show_init_backtrace(zend_execute_data *execute_data) in observer_show_init_backtrace() argument
164 zend_execute_data *ex = execute_data; in observer_show_init_backtrace()
187 static zend_observer_fcall_handlers observer_fcall_init(zend_execute_data *execute_data) in observer_fcall_init() argument
189 zend_function *fbc = execute_data->func; in observer_fcall_init()
193 observer_show_init_backtrace(execute_data); in observer_fcall_init()
195 observer_show_opcode(execute_data); in observer_fcall_init()
287 static void (*zend_test_prev_execute_internal)(zend_execute_data *execute_data, zval *return_value);
288 static void zend_test_execute_internal(zend_execute_data *execute_data, zval *return_value) { in zend_test_execute_internal() argument
289 zend_function *fbc = execute_data->func; in zend_test_execute_internal()
302 zend_test_prev_execute_internal(execute_data, return_value); in zend_test_execute_internal()
304 fbc->internal_function.handler(execute_data, return_value); in zend_test_execute_internal()